Police cracks Tarn Taran robbery case; 16.6 million recovered from 6 arrested robbers

:dateline:Cracking the robbery occurred at Dera Kaar Sewa Tarn Taran on February 24, the police have arrested all the six men and has also recovered 16.6 million looted from them. It is learnt that the Tarn Taran police have recovered 11.3 million of the total looted amount while the rest amount has been recovered by the Amritsar police.

Disclosing the development, Punjab DGP Dinkar Gupta informed that the police have cracked this case very shortly with the help of extensive research, intelligence inputs and technical analysis. He congratulated the Tarn Taran SSP Dhruv Dahia and his team, along with the Amritsar Police Commissionerate for their outstanding work in cracking the case in such a short span.

The accused have been identified as Sukhwinder Singh, Tarsem Singh, Balwinder Singh, Sukhchain Singh, residents of Amritsar district, and Satnam Singh and Ravi, residents Tarn Taran district.
